Fragrance concentrations refer to the ratio of aromatic compounds, or critical oils, to your solvent Utilized in a perfume. Commonly, the solvent is either Liquor or a combination of Alcoholic beverages and water. The upper the focus of aromatic compounds, the more robust and longer-Long lasting the fragrance will be. This distinction in focus results in the development of a number of categories inside the planet of perfumery, and being aware of the distinctions among them is important When picking the ideal fragrance concentration for your requirements.
The most commonly known categories of fragrance concentrations involve Eau de Cologne, Eau de Toilette, Eau de Parfum, and Parfum (in some cases also often called Extrait de Parfum). Every of such differs not simply inside the energy of your scent but additionally in how it behaves within the pores and skin, the way it develops eventually, and how ideal it really is for different situations or skin sorts. Eau de Cologne would be the lightest and many diluted kind of fragrance. Commonly that contains all over 2% to 5% aromatic compounds, Eau de Cologne provides a fresh, refined scent that typically lasts for a couple of hours. It’s perfect for warm temperature, health and fitness center periods, or rapid refreshers throughout the day. At first made in Cologne, Germany inside the 18th century, this sort of fragrance has maintained its level of popularity owing to its airy composition and affordability. Even so, due to its very low focus, you may end up needing to reapply it a lot more regularly If you'd like the scent to linger.
Eau de Toilette is a bit a lot more concentrated, typically made up of five% to 15% aromatic compounds. It can be One of the more usually bought different types of fragrances and strikes a balance involving longevity and lightness. An Eau de Toilette typically lasts all-around four to 6 hrs and is also perfectly-suited to daytime use. It is commonly observed as a go-to option for every day use, featuring a nice scent that isn’t overpowering. For numerous, selecting the right fragrance focus for everyday dress in normally leads to deciding upon an Eau de Toilette, specially when subtlety is most popular.
Eau de Parfum, which has a focus of 15% to 20%, offers a richer, for a longer period-lasting scent working experience. This kind of fragrance can very last from 6 to 8 hours or more, depending on the distinct composition and your skin chemistry. Eau de Parfum is usually more expensive than Eau de Toilette as a consequence of its increased oil content, but it offers a further plus much more advanced scent profile. Quite a few niche and luxury fragrances are launched as Eau de Parfum, giving a far more pronounced and enduring aromatic knowledge. When comparing Eau de Cologne vs Eau de Toilette vs Eau de Parfum, Eau de Parfum has a tendency to be the option for All those seeking depth and longevity.
At the top of the focus scale is Parfum or Extrait de Parfum, made up of 20% to 30% aromatic compounds. This is considered the most powerful and lengthy-lasting type of fragrance readily available. It could possibly past for in excess of twelve hrs and normally involves only a little amount of money for making an important effect. Parfum is frequently most well-liked for evening events or Particular events due to its impressive sillage and depth. Although it comes with an increased selling price tag, the concentrated nature of Parfum suggests a bottle can last quite a long time, Despite minimal use.

The entire tutorial to fragrance concentrations also normally takes into account how diverse concentrations connect with numerous pores and skin kinds. By way of example, people today with oily pores and skin might realize that fragrances previous for a longer period on them, while These with dry pores and skin may notice that scents fade a lot more promptly. This is because oils assistance to lock while in the scent, earning the fragrance adhere far better to your pores and skin. Consequently, When selecting the appropriate fragrance concentration, it’s imperative that you consider the skin form In combination with the occasion and wished-for intensity.

The entire information to fragrance concentrations also examines how focus has an effect on projection and sillage. Projection refers to how much the scent travels out of your physique, although sillage describes the trail the fragrance leaves driving. Commonly, bigger concentrations have stronger projection and sillage, but this is not a strict rule. The specific ingredients, the perfumer’s intent, and also the formulation all Perform roles in identifying how a fragrance performs. Even now, knowledge fragrance focus can assist set reasonable expectations for the way a perfume will behave.
